SO8282 : Sandstone Caves on Kinver Edge in Staffordshire by Roger  D Kidd Sandstone Caves on Kinver Edge in Staffordshire
The caves in the Kinver Edge woodland are known as Nanny's Rock and have been inhabited in the past. Triassic (Bunter) Sandstone. The site is owned by the National Trust. LinkExternal link SO8282 : Small cave at Nanny's Rock
